Course Overview

The Bachelor of Engineering in Electronic Systems Engineering at Conestoga College Institute of Technology & Advanced Learning is designed for motivated individuals eager to shape the future of integrated hardware and software systems. You will explore the dynamic fields of embedded systems, microprocessors, and digital logic, preparing you for critical roles in Canada's innovation economy. This program is ideal for analytical thinkers and hands-on makers who are passionate about understanding and building the next generation of smart devices and technologies. You will gain a robust foundation in electrical theories, circuit analysis, and programming principles, setting you on a path toward a rewarding career.

This full-time, on-campus undergraduate program is structured over four years, immersing you in a project-based learning environment. You will develop essential engineering skills through hands-on projects, integrating knowledge from subjects like digital systems, electronic foundations, and programming principles. The curriculum emphasizes practical application, including design, implementation, and evaluation of electronic systems, culminating in an open-ended capstone design project. You will graduate with the technical expertise and problem-solving abilities to pursue careers in software development, hardware design, robotics, and artificial intelligence, meeting the demands of the modern technology sector.

Program Overview

This program provides a comprehensive foundation in electronic systems engineering, covering essential principles from introductory concepts to advanced topics. Students will explore digital systems, electrical and electronic foundations, and develop critical skills in mathematics, physics, and scientific communication. The curriculum emphasizes practical application through engineering projects and fosters an understanding of the societal impact of technology.

1 Level 1

Conestoga 101
Introduction to Engineering Projects
Digital Systems
Electrical Foundations
Foundation Module
Math I
Physics I
Science, Technology and Society
Group Dynamics

2 Level 2

Engineering Project II
Electronic Foundations
Scientific and Technical Communications
Math II
Physics II
Programming Principles

Can I work while studying?

International students can work up to 24 hours per week off-campus during term time and unlimited hours during breaks. On-campus work also has no limit, with no separate work permit required.

What English language score do I need for this course?

Candidates need to demonstrate English proficiency through tests like TOEFL, IELTS, or PTE, with specific scores required in each section. For TOEFL, the overall score must be 88, while IELTS requires a minimum overall score of 6.5.
